AI技术核心本质与技术原理深度解析

一、AI技术的本质:从符号推理到智能涌现

AI技术的本质可定义为”通过算法和计算架构使机器具备类人智能行为的能力”。这一概念经历了三次范式转变:早期基于规则的符号推理系统(如专家系统),中期基于统计学习的数据驱动方法,以及当前以深度学习为代表的智能涌现范式。

现代AI系统已形成”感知-认知-决策”的完整能力链:

  1. 感知层:通过计算机视觉、语音识别等技术实现环境感知
  2. 认知层:运用自然语言处理、知识图谱构建语义理解
  3. 决策层:基于强化学习、优化算法做出智能决策

以自动驾驶系统为例,激光雷达和摄像头构成感知模块,高精地图与实时语义分割形成认知基础,路径规划算法则完成最终决策。这种分层架构体现了AI技术从数据输入到智能输出的完整转化过程。

二、核心技术原理体系解析

2.1 机器学习:智能的数学基础

机器学习通过构建输入到输出的映射模型实现智能,其核心要素包括:

  • 特征工程:将原始数据转换为可计算特征向量
  • 模型架构:选择适合问题的算法结构(如线性回归、决策树)
  • 损失函数:定义预测值与真实值的偏差度量
  • 优化算法:通过梯度下降等方法寻找最优参数

典型实现示例(Python):

  1. from sklearn.linear_model import LogisticRegression
  2. from sklearn.model_selection import train_test_split
  3. # 数据准备
  4. X_train, X_test, y_train, y_test = train_test_split(features, labels, test_size=0.2)
  5. # 模型训练
  6. model = LogisticRegression(max_iter=1000)
  7. model.fit(X_train, y_train)
  8. # 评估预测
  9. accuracy = model.score(X_test, y_test)

2.2 神经网络:仿生智能的突破

深度神经网络通过多层非线性变换实现复杂模式识别,其关键创新包括:

  • 反向传播算法:解决多层网络训练的梯度传递问题
  • 激活函数:引入非线性因素(如ReLU、Sigmoid)
  • 正则化技术:防止过拟合(Dropout、L2正则化)

卷积神经网络(CNN)在图像处理中的典型结构:

  1. 输入图像 卷积层(Conv) 池化层(Pooling) 全连接层(FC) 输出

每个卷积核通过滑动窗口提取局部特征,池化层通过下采样降低维度,最终通过全连接层完成分类。这种层次化特征提取方式显著优于传统图像处理方法。

2.3 自然语言处理:人机交互的桥梁

NLP技术实现了人类语言与机器语言的双向转换,核心任务包括:

  • 分词与词性标注:中文分词准确率已达98%以上
  • 语义理解:通过BERT等预训练模型捕捉上下文关系
  • 文本生成:基于Transformer架构实现长文本创作

Transformer架构的创新点:

  1. 自注意力机制(Self-Attention)替代RNN的时序依赖
  2. 多头注意力机制并行处理不同语义维度
  3. 位置编码保留序列顺序信息

典型应用场景示例:

  1. from transformers import pipeline
  2. # 加载预训练模型
  3. classifier = pipeline("text-classification", model="bert-base-chinese")
  4. # 情感分析
  5. result = classifier("这部电影拍得太精彩了!")[0]
  6. print(f"标签: {result['label']}, 置信度: {result['score']:.2f}")

三、技术实现的关键支撑体系

3.1 数据工程:智能的燃料

高质量数据是AI训练的基础,需要构建完整的数据管道:

  1. 数据采集:通过Web爬虫、API接口、传感器等多源获取
  2. 数据清洗:处理缺失值、异常值、重复数据
  3. 数据标注:人工标注与半自动标注相结合
  4. 数据增强:通过旋转、裁剪等方式扩充图像数据集

某图像分类项目的实践数据显示,经过系统化数据工程处理后,模型准确率可从72%提升至89%,验证了数据质量对模型性能的关键影响。

3.2 计算架构:智能的引擎

现代AI计算呈现异构并行特征,主要计算范式包括:

  • CPU计算:适合逻辑控制密集型任务
  • GPU加速:矩阵运算效率提升100倍以上
  • NPU专用芯片:针对AI运算优化设计

分布式训练框架(如Horovod)通过数据并行、模型并行等技术,可将千亿参数模型的训练时间从数月缩短至数周。某云厂商的弹性计算服务提供从单机到千卡集群的灵活配置,满足不同规模模型的训练需求。

3.3 算法优化:智能的调校

模型优化需要平衡性能与效率,关键技术包括:

  • 模型压缩:通过知识蒸馏、量化剪枝减少参数量
  • 自适应学习:根据数据分布动态调整学习率
  • 超参优化:使用贝叶斯优化等方法寻找最优参数组合

某推荐系统的实践表明,经过模型压缩后的模型体积缩小80%,推理延迟降低65%,而关键指标(如点击率)仅下降2%,实现了性能与效率的完美平衡。

四、技术演进趋势与挑战

当前AI技术发展呈现三大趋势:

  1. 多模态融合:视觉、语言、语音等多模态信息的联合建模
  2. 边缘智能:将AI计算从云端向设备端迁移
  3. 可解释AI:提升模型决策的可理解性和可信度

技术挑战主要集中在:

  • 数据隐私:联邦学习等隐私计算技术的突破
  • 能源消耗:绿色AI算法的研发需求
  • 伦理风险:建立AI治理框架和评估标准

开发者需要持续关注技术前沿,在掌握核心原理的基础上,结合具体业务场景选择合适的技术方案。某云厂商提供的全栈AI开发平台,集成了从数据管理到模型部署的全流程工具,可显著降低AI应用门槛,加速技术创新落地。

结语:AI技术的本质是数学、计算与认知科学的深度融合,其发展既依赖于基础理论的突破,也需要工程实践的不断优化。理解这些核心原理和技术体系,将帮助开发者在智能时代构建更具竞争力的解决方案。